How often does a chimney really need to be cleaned?

For most Tallahassee homes that use their fireplace regularly, an annual inspection and cleaning is recommended. If you only use it occasionally, every two years might suffice, but it's always safer to check. Creosote builds up faster with more frequent use. What are the signs of a dirty chimney?

Look for a strong smoky smell when the fireplace isn't in use, soot falling down the chimney, or difficulty getting a fire to draw properly. You might also see black or brown deposits (creosote) on the inside walls of your chimney liner. These are clear indicators it's time for a cleaning.

What does a chimney sweep do?

A chimney sweep thoroughly cleans out soot, creosote, and other blockages from your chimney flue. They also perform a visual inspection to check for cracks, loose masonry, or other potential problems that could affect safety. Their goal is to ensure your chimney is safe and efficient for use.
